Solve for n: 5/6n=10

Mathematics
2 answers:
malfutka [58]3 years ago
7 0

If you want to solve for n multiply both sides by 6/5 so n can be itself.

5/6n(6/5)=10(6/5)

n=10(6/5)

Multiply 10 and 6 and divide by 5 to get your n value

n=60/5

n=12

If 6 is added to three quarters of a certain number, the result is 42 . Find the original number​
Basile [38]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ation

Hello!

3x/4 + 6=42

3x/4=42-6 = 36

3x = 36*4

3x = 144

x= 144/3 =48

3/4 of  48  = (48*3)  / 4 =36

36+6=42

the original number​ is 48
